Is there a good/easy way to swap out 5th in an echo for something that'd net lower highway rpms? Will the 0.729 from a c60 fit in a C150 from an echo?

I'm not sure on that one. The Echo already has the lowest highway RPM I'm pretty sure with its .815 5th and 3.5FD

You'd have to see if there's any 5 spd gearboxes with the lower 5th. I think the spot where 6th goes is a different Ø
